Spreadsheet Design
As computer programs go, spreadsheets are not particularly fast number crunchers, and the programming you can do with them tends to be fairly elementary. However, when dealing with computers a large part of your time is spent not on crunching numbers or programming, but on formatting your output. This is where spreadsheets work particularly well. They are capable of taking your data, performing mathematical manipulations, and making a clear presentation of the data in a graphical form. Thus, they provide a convenient method for analyzing all types of data (financial, inventory, etc...) and producing high quality graphics. In addition, if you desire, you are able to make a 'quick and dirty' graph to check on the data input, the quality of data, and the strength of your mathematical relationship.
Spreadsheets were first created for "number crunching"--organizing large amounts of numerical data and performing calculations on that data. Today, spreadsheets are used to keep track of text and numerical data, charting or graphing information, and accessing data from databases. The method the information is presented is often just as important as the data itself, so modern spreadsheets allows the user to control exactly how the data is displayed and printed.
